Rush Hour 3: Aishwarya Rai to Star?

Some segments of the Indian media are reporting that Aishwarya Rai may be the next female to star in the Chris Rock and Jackie Chan starring Rush Hour 3. The India Abroad News Service (IANS) is reporting that Sheeraz Hasan, producer of a US entertainment show, has initiated talks between the actress and Hollywood director Brett Ratner (director of the Rush Hour films as well as the upcoming Salma Hayek/Perce Brosnan led "After the Sunset").

Hasan, who was feted at the Indian Telly Awards here Friday, recommended Aishwarya's name while interviewing Ratner for his show, Tinseltown TV. Ratner had told Hasan that he was willing to cast a Bollywood actress in his forthcoming project, but that he knew no one in the Mumbai film industry. Hasan immediately recommended Aishwarya as a possible candidate citing her reputation as "the world's most beautiful woman". The actress' secretary Simone Sheffield and Ratner have reportedly got in touch.


This could be yet another opportunity for Ash to continue her breakthrough into the mainstream, especially because the audience for a film like Rush Hour would most likely be quite different than the one for Bride and Prejudice. Or it could be just another one of those internet rumors.
